Originally Posted by BonamassaGirl I rent my steam cleaners (from the Jewel) and I buy the cleaner, and also a pet stain/enzyme pre-treatment that you simply squirt over the stained area and leave it on until you do the regular cleaning with the machine. This has always worked for me and my dog, although I have never used a blacklight to check. it did help stop the accidents though.. |
I believe this is the correct procedure. I have heard that if you don't use a neutralizer on the stain, the steam will "lock" in the urine odor and the dog will still be able to smell it and it's the odor that stimulates it to go potty. Therefore, simply steam cleaning the carpets is useless for removing urine and feces odors from the carpet.
